数据库
还原数据库怎么操作?
一、还原数据库怎么操作?
1、先打开SqlServer2008,然后鼠标选中数据库点击右键,选择列表中的‘还原数据库’,最后弹出还原数据库界面
2、先输入‘目标数据库’;然后选中‘源设备’(因为本人的备份数据放在电脑D盘),最后点后面的按钮,弹出指定备份界面
3、在指定备份界面上点添加按钮,弹出指定备份文件夹界面,找到存放备份数据库的文件夹,然后选中文件夹中的备份数据库,该界面的下方会显示:所选路径、文件类型、文件名,最后确定选择还原的数据库
4、确定要还原的数据库没问题后,指定备份界面上的备份位置会显示备份的数据库的详细位置
5、确定还原数据库的备份位置没问题后,自动返回到还原数据库界面,此时界面上会显示选择用于还原的数据库,复选框勾上
6、确定选择的备份数据进行还原,界面上会弹出提示还原成功已完成的信息(还原过程中需等待几分钟)
7、备份数据库还原成功后,在SqlServer2008的数据库列表下,可以看到已还原成功的数据库
二、SQL Server数据库还原操作?
还原SQL Server2000数据库的.bak文件的具体步骤如下:
1.打开电脑,然后在电脑上找到并打开软件,打开sqlserver后在数据库上右键单击,点击‘还原数据库’。
2.在弹出式还原数据库界面中, 选择 "设备" 按钮后, 单击右侧有三个点的按钮以选择文件。
3.在选中备份设备界面中,选择‘添加’按钮。
4.在弹出的定位备份文件界面中,在电脑中的文件中选择需要还原的bak文件,选中,点击‘确定’。
5.选好bak文件之后,点击‘确定’就行了。这样就解决了还原SQL Server2000数据库的.bak文件的问题了。
三、如何使用MySQL进行数据库还原操作
介绍
在数据库管理中,还原数据库是一项非常重要的操作。无论是因为意外删除、误操作或者迁移数据,都可能导致数据库的数据丢失。MySQL作为一款开源的关系数据库管理系统,提供了丰富的功能和工具,使得数据库还原变得简单而高效。
步骤一:准备工作
在进行数据库还原操作之前,首先需要做一些准备工作:
- 确保你已经安装了MySQL数据库,并且具备管理员权限。
- 找到要还原的数据库备份文件,通常是以.sql文件格式保存的。
- 在MySQL服务器上创建一个新的空数据库,用于接受还原的数据。
步骤二:使用命令行还原数据库
下面是使用命令行进行数据库还原的步骤:
- 打开命令行终端或者控制台,并登录到MySQL数据库。
- 切换到存放数据库备份文件的目录。
- 执行以下命令来还原数据库:
mysql -u 用户名 -p 数据库名 < 备份文件名.sql
- 输入管理员密码,并按下回车键。
- 等待一段时间,直到还原过程完成。
步骤三:使用图形化工具还原数据库
如果你不熟悉命令行操作,还可以使用MySQL的图形化工具来还原数据库。
以下是使用Navicat进行数据库还原的步骤:
- 打开Navicat软件,并连接到MySQL服务器。
- 在导航栏中,选择要还原数据库的服务器和数据库。
- 点击工具栏上的"执行SQL文件"按钮。
- 选择要还原的备份文件,并点击"打开"。
- 点击"开始执行"按钮,等待还原过程完成。
注意事项
在进行数据库还原操作时,需要注意以下事项:
- 确保数据库备份文件是正确的,否则可能导致还原失败或者数据不完整。
- 谨慎选择还原数据库的位置,以免覆盖了已有的数据库。
- 对于大型数据库,还原过程可能较慢,需要耐心等待。
总结
MySQL作为一款功能强大的数据库管理系统,提供了多种方式来进行数据库还原操作。通过使用命令行或者图形化工具,你可以轻松地将备份的数据库文件还原到MySQL数据库中。
感谢您阅读本文,希望能帮助您成功进行MySQL数据库还原操作。
四、如何正确修改和还原MySQL数据库 | 数据库操作指南
MySQL数据库修改还原指南
MySQL数据库是许多网站和应用程序背后的支撑系统之一,因此学习如何正确地修改和还原MySQL数据库至关重要。无论是修改表结构还是恢复备份,都需要谨慎操作,以避免数据丢失或损坏。
以下是一些关键步骤来指导您正确地修改和还原MySQL数据库:
备份数据库
在进行任何修改之前,始终要确保有数据库的备份。您可以通过MySQL自带的工具,如mysqldump命令,或者通过可视化工具来备份数据库。
修改数据库内容
对于数据库内容的修改,例如插入、更新或删除记录,应当首先编写SQL语句,并在执行前进行严格的测试,以确保修改不会对数据库造成负面影响。
修改表结构
如需修改表结构,比如添加新的列或修改现有列的数据类型,应当先测试新的表结构是否与现有应用程序兼容,然后再进行修改。
还原备份
如果出现意外,比如数据丢失或错误的修改,可以通过之前备份的文件来还原数据库。确保在还原之前停止写入操作,并且在操作完成后重新测试应用程序的完整性。
通过这些建议,您可以更加安全地修改和还原MySQL数据库,以确保数据库的完整性和可靠性。
感谢您阅读本文,希望这些指南对您正确地修改和还原MySQL数据库有所帮助。
五、如何高效地进行SQL Server数据库还原操作
介绍
SQL Server数据库还原是数据库管理中一项至关重要的操作。无论是为了数据备份,还是为了数据恢复,合理地进行数据库还原能够有效保障数据的完整性和安全性。本文将为您详细介绍如何高效地进行SQL Server数据库还原操作。
备份的重要性
在进行数据库还原操作之前,首先需要了解数据库备份的重要性。数据库备份是保障数据安全的重要手段,通过定期备份数据库,可以避免数据丢失、损坏等情况,保障数据的完整性。
选择合适的还原方式
在SQL Server中,有多种方式进行数据库还原,包括完整数据库还原、文件组还原、页面还原等。在实际操作中,需要根据具体情况选择合适的还原方式,以保证还原操作的准确性和高效性。
准备工作
在进行数据库还原操作之前,需要做好相关的准备工作。包括确认备份文件的完整性、清楚目标数据库的当前状态、准备好足够的存储空间等。这些准备工作将有助于顺利完成数据库还原操作。
使用T-SQL进行还原
对于熟悉SQL语言的用户,可以使用T-SQL语句来进行数据库还原操作。通过编写相应的还原语句,可以灵活地控制还原的过程,并且能够在一定程度上实现自动化操作,提高操作效率。
使用SQL Server Management Studio进行还原
对于不太熟悉SQL语言的用户,可以使用SQL Server Management Studio(SSMS)来进行数据库还原操作。SSMS提供了直观的图形界面,用户可以通过简单的操作完成数据库还原,适合数据库管理人员和运维人员使用。
还原后的验证
完成数据库还原操作后,需要进行相应的验证工作,以确保还原的数据完整性和准确性。可以通过查询数据、检查数据库状态等方式来验证数据库还原的效果。
注意事项
在进行SQL Server数据库还原操作时,还需要注意一些重要的事项,比如注意数据库的一致性、避免覆盖重要数据等。合理地遵守注意事项能够有效地降低还原操作的风险。
通过本文的学习,相信您已经对如何高效地进行SQL Server数据库还原操作有了更深入的了解。在实际操作中,选择合适的还原方式,做好充分的准备工作,以及注意事项的遵守,能够帮助您更加安全、高效地完成数据库还原,保障数据的完整性。感谢您阅读本文,希望对您有所帮助。
六、MySQL数据库如何进行数据还原操作
介绍
在数据库管理中,数据还原是一项非常重要的操作。当数据库出现问题或需要将数据库恢复到以前的状态时,我们就需要进行数据还原操作。本文将介绍在MySQL数据库中如何进行数据还原。
备份数据库
在进行数据还原之前,首先需要确保数据库有可用的备份数据。常用的备份方法有物理备份和逻辑备份两种。物理备份是直接复制数据文件,逻辑备份则是通过SQL语句将数据库中的数据导出为文本文件。无论哪种方法,都需要确保备份是完整的、可靠的,并且能够被及时恢复。
使用备份进行数据还原
一旦确定有有效的备份数据,就可以开始进行数据还原。在MySQL中,可以使用mysql
命令行工具或者MySQL的图形化管理工具(如phpMyAdmin、MySQL Workbench)来进行数据还原。首先需要创建一个空的数据库(如果之前的数据库已损坏),然后使用备份文件中的SQL语句或者直接导入备份文件来还原数据库数据。在命令行工具中,可以使用以下命令进行还原:
mysql -u 用户名 -p 数据库名 < 备份文件名.sql
注意事项
在进行数据还原时,需要注意以下几点:
- 确保备份文件可靠,并且能够在需要时被访问到。
- 在还原数据之前,务必备份当前数据库,以防还原操作失败导致数据丢失。
- 在命令行工具中输入密码时,不要直接在命令行中输入,而是等待系统提示输入密码时再输入,以避免密码泄露。
总结
数据还原是数据库管理中至关重要的一环。掌握了正确的数据还原操作方法,可以在数据库出现故障或需要回退数据时,快速、准确地恢复数据库。通过本文介绍的方法,您可以轻松地在MySQL中进行数据还原操作。
感谢您阅读本文,希望本文能够帮助您更好地掌握MySQL数据库的数据还原操作。
七、怎么还原数据库?
请按照我说的步骤去做:
第一、还原数据库
第二、右键点击刚还原的数据库名称→属性→权限,把用户的权限删除(假设用户为test),就是把那些绿色的勾取消。
第三、在该数据库的“用户”里把对应的用户名test删除。
第四、分别对该数据库里包含的表,所有用到该用户test的权限取消(把勾去掉)————(可以先做第三步,做完后如果表里没有该用户test,则不需要做这一步。因为我是先做的第四步,所以没试过先做第四步,不知道会怎样?,。。嘿嘿:)。
第五步,新建登录,设定默认数据库和访问数据库权限。
第六步,重新对刚才还原的数据库和表赋予权限。
OK,搞定了吧~?!
八、数据库还原步骤?
数据库还原是指将数据库恢复到某个历史状态的过程。以下是数据库还原的一般步骤:1. 确定要还原的时间点,即还原到哪个状态。2. 停止数据库服务,以避免继续写入数据。3. 将数据库的数据备份到还原点之前的状态。4. 运行数据库还原程序,将数据库恢复到备份的状态。5. 验证数据库是否恢复成功,通常使用测试数据集进行验证。6. 恢复数据库服务,允许继续写入数据。在还原数据库之前,必须仔细评估还原操作的风险和影响,并采取适当的安全措施来保护数据库和数据。
九、如何正确进行MySQL数据库的备份与还原操作
MySQL数据库备份
MySQL是一个广泛应用的关系型数据库管理系统,对于保护数据安全和避免意外数据丢失至关重要。在进行任何数据库维护操作之前,首先要做的就是备份数据库。
首先,使用以下命令登录到 MySQL 数据库:
mysql -u 用户名 -p
然后,输入密码并按回车键。接着,选择你需要备份的数据库:
mysql> use 数据库名;
最后,执行以下命令进行备份:
mysqldump -u 用户名 -p 数据库名 > 备份文件名.sql
MySQL数据库还原
在需要还原数据库的时候,首先要确保已经创建了一个空数据库用于接收还原的数据,然后执行以下命令进行还原:
mysql -u 用户名 -p 数据库名 < 备份文件名.sql
输入密码后按回车键即可开始还原过程。
以上就是在 MySQL 数据库中进行备份和还原的基本操作方法。通过正确备份和还原数据库,可以在意外数据丢失的情况下快速恢复数据,保障数据的安全性。
感谢您看完这篇文章,希望对您有所帮助。
十、如何在Linux系统上进行MySQL数据库还原操作
介绍
MySQL是一个广泛使用的开源关系型数据库管理系统,而在Linux系统上进行数据库还原操作是一个非常常见且重要的任务。无论是出于数据备份、迁移、故障修复还是其他目的,正确地进行数据库还原操作对于系统管理员和开发人员来说都是必备的技能。
步骤一:备份数据库
在进行数据库还原操作之前,首先需要确保你有一个数据库的备份文件。通常,数据库备份文件是通过使用 mysqldump 命令来创建的。例如,可以使用以下命令来备份一个名为 exampledb 的数据库:
mysqldump -u 用户名 -p 数据库名 > 备份文件名.sql
上述命令将会提示输入用户密码,并将 exampledb 数据库备份到名为 备份文件名.sql 的文件中。
步骤二:还原数据库
一旦确保有了备份文件,就可以通过以下步骤在Linux系统上进行MySQL数据库还原:
- 首先需要登录到MySQL服务器:
mysql -u 用户名 -p
- 在输入密码后,创建一个空数据库(如果需要):
create database 新数据库名;
- 选择要操作的数据库:
use 新数据库名;
- 执行还原操作:
source 备份文件名.sql;
- 等待数据库还原完成,这可能会花费一些时间取决于备份文件的大小以及系统性能。
注意事项
在进行数据库还原操作时,有一些需要注意的事项:
- 确保备份文件的完整性,避免因备份文件损坏导致的还原失败。
- 在进行还原操作前,确认MySQL服务已经正常启动并运行。
- 在还原大型数据库时,考虑使用压缩格式的备份文件以节省空间和加快传输速度。
- 定期测试数据库备份文件,以确保其可用性。
通过上述步骤,你可以在Linux系统上顺利进行MySQL数据库还原操作。无论是从备份文件中恢复数据或将数据迁移到新的服务器,正确地进行数据库还原操作都将对维护数据库的安全性和稳定性起到关键作用。
感谢你阅读本文,希望这些内容对你在Linux系统上进行MySQL数据库还原操作时有所帮助。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...